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
- In a large skillet, brown 1 pound of ground beef and onion over medium heat for about 5-7 minutes.
- Stir in minced garlic, taco seasoning, and ½ cup of enchilada sauce, cooking for 2-3 minutes.
- Spread ½ cup of enchilada sauce in the baking dish, fill tortillas with beef mixture and cheese, then roll and place seam-side down.
- Top the rolled tortillas with remaining enchilada sauce and cheese.
- Bake uncovered for 20-25 minutes until c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Let cool for 5 minutes before serving with optional toppings.
